The Wicklow Mountains National Park is getting an extension.

The Department of Arts and Heritage has purchased almost 5,000 acres in the Featherbeds area for €800,000.

Minister of State for Regional Economic Development Michael Ring, says the area was important for nature conservation and public amenity.

It brings the total size of the National park to more than 54,000 acres.
